Materials Data on NaPrO2 by Materials Project
NaPrO2 crystallizes in the tetragonal I4_1/amd space group. The structure is three-dimensional. Na1+ is bonded in a distorted square co-planar geometry to four equivalent O2- atoms. All Na–O bond lengths are 2.43 Å. Pr3+ is bonded to six equivalent O2- atoms to form a mixture of edge and corner-sharing PrO6 octahedra. The corner-sharing octahedral tilt angles are 18°. There are four shorter (2.43 Å) and two longer (2.45 Å) Pr–O bond lengths. O2- is bonded to two equivalent Na1+ and three equivalent Pr3+ atoms to form a mixture of distorted edge and corner-sharing ONa2Pr3 square pyramids.
